Experience the breathtaking landscapes and diverse wildlife of October Mountain State Forest, the largest state forest in Massachusetts, perfect for outdoor adventures.
Nestled in the heart of western Massachusetts, October Mountain State Forest is a sprawling natural oasis that offers breathtaking views, diverse wildlife, and numerous outdoor activities. Ideal for hiking, camping, and simply enjoying the tranquility of nature, this state park is a must-visit destination for tourists seeking adventure and relaxation alike.

Getting There
-
Car
From the center of Lee, Massachusetts, head west on Main Street (MA-20) for about 0.5 miles. Turn left onto Woodland Road. Continue on Woodland Road for approximately 2 miles, following signs for October Mountain State Forest. The entrance to the forest will be on your left at 317 Woodland Rd, Lee, MA 01238. There is no entry fee to access the state forest.
-
Public Transportation
If you're using public transportation, take the Peter Pan Bus Lines to Lee, MA. Once you arrive at the bus station in Lee, you can call a local taxi service (like Lee Taxi) to take you to October Mountain State Forest. Alternatively, consider rideshare services like Uber or Lyft, which are available in the area. The distance from the bus station to the forest entrance is approximately 3 miles.
-
Biking
For those who prefer biking, if you're staying in Lee, you can rent a bike from local rental shops. From the center of Lee, take Main Street west, then turn onto Woodland Road. The ride is about 2 miles to the entrance of October Mountain State Forest. Please ensure you have a bike helmet and follow local biking rules for safety.
